How Bathroom Water Removal Works
Our team’s process for bathroom water removal is designed to reduce disruption and stress for you. We know that dealing with water damage can be overwhelming, which is why we take care of every detail from start to finish. Our technicians will arrive quickly, assess the situation, and develop a customized plan to get your bathroom back to normal.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ll arrive at your property and assess the extent of the damage. Our team will identify the source of the leak or flood and develop a plan to extract the water and dry your bathroom. We’ll also take photos and document the damage for insurance purposes.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ract the water from your bathroom. Our technicians will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your bathroom back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ry your bathroom and remove any excess moisture.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ring your bathroom is safe to use.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ize your bathroom to remove any dirt, grime, or bacteria that may have accumulated during the flood. Our team will also repair any damaged drywall, flooring, or other materials.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your bathroom is safe and dry. We’ll also provide you with a comprehensive report detailing the work we’ve done and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Warning Signs You Need Bathroom Water Removal
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s that show you need bathroom water removal: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your bathroom, it’s likely due to water damage. Don’t ignore it – our team will help you identify the source of the smell and provide a solution.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ls
If you notice water stains on your ceiling or walls, it’s a sign that water is seeping into your bathroom. Our team will help you identify the source of the leak and repair any damaged materials.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it’s likely due to water damage. Our team will help you repair or replace your flooring to ensure it’s safe and secure.
Visible Water Damage or Leaks
If you notice visible water damage or leaks in your bathroom, don’t wait – our team will help you contain the damage and prevent further problems.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
If you notice unusual noises or sounds coming from your bathroom, it’s likely due to water damage. Our team will help you identify the source of the noise and provide a solution.
High Humidity or Moisture Levels
If you notice high humidity or moisture levels in your bathroom, it’s a sign that water is present. Our team will help you identify the source of the moisture and provide a solution.

Bathroom Water Removal Cost in Prairie View, TX
The cost of bathroom water removal in Prairie View, TX, var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here’s a rough estimate of what you can expect to pay: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local labor costs.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local labor costs.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local labor costs. |
| Repair and replacement of damaged materials |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local labor costs. |
| Insurance claims processing | Free (for our customers) |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local insurance regulations. |
| Emergency services (after-hours or weekend calls) | $100 – $500 | Time of day, severity of damage, and local labor costs. |
Please note that these estimates are rough and may v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a more accurate quote after assessing the damage and developing a customized plan for your bathroom water removal job.
